Grasping Voice over IP Tech

VoIP, commonly referred to as VoIP, is a technology that enables verbal interaction and multimedia interactions through the web instead of through conventional phone lines. By converting audio to digital formats, VoIP allows users to make calls through their Internet access, resulting in decreased costs and more flexibility. This transition has revolutionized the manner both individuals and businesses deal with interactions, eliminating the necessity for costly phone setups.

VoIP telephony systems come with multiple functionalities that improve interaction, including call routing, voicemail to email, and conferencing capabilities. These systems connect smoothly with current Internet setups, permitting users to leverage their laptops, cell phones, and dedicated VoIP phones for making calls. The system ensures excellent calls with cutting-edge compression techniques that shrink sound, making it appropriate for personal and purposes.

As remote work and working from home and global connectivity, VoIP telephone systems are increasingly widespread among companies looking to enhance operations and lower costs. The adaptability of these systems enables businesses to quickly add or decrease telecommunications lines as needed without significant investment in hardware. Therefore, more businesses are recognizing the advantages of migrating to VoIP, preparing for improved future communications.

Selecting the Right VoIP Solution

As you choosing a VoIP phone system, it is important to consider the specific needs of your business. Consider elements such as the size of your business, the quantity of users, and the features required. A tiny company may benefit from a simple VoIP telephone system that offers basic functionalities, while bigger enterprises might require a more advanced solution with sophisticated capabilities such as call analytics, integration with customer relationship management tools, and robust support for remote work.

One more, critical aspect to consider is the quality and reliability of the provider. Search for providers with a solid track record in the industry, positive customer reviews, and strong customer support. An effective VoIP solution should have little downtime and high-quality call quality, as these greatly impact your organizational communications. It's also sensible to inquire about trial options, which can let you to test the system before committing to a prolonged contract.

Finally, think about the scalability of the VoIP phone systems you are exploring. As your business grows, your demands may change. A flexible VoIP telephone system should facilitate for quick addition of new users and features without significant disruptions or additional costs. By selecting a solution that can evolve with your business, you can guarantee sustained efficiency and effectiveness in your communications strategy.
